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average nightly rate for boarding a dog in Bethel Springs?

In Bethel Springs, standard dog boarding typically costs between $25 and $40 per night. For larger suites or additional services like one-on-one playtime, prices can range from $45 to $60. It's always best to get a direct quote from Bethel Springs facilities, as pricing can vary based on your dog's size and specific needs.

What unique amenities do Bethel Springs boarding facilities offer?

Many local kennels take advantage of the rural setting, offering spacious, outdoor play yards for dogs to run safely. Some facilities in Bethel Springs also provide climate-controlled indoor areas for comfort during hot Tennessee summers or cooler nights. You may even find kennels that offer nature trail walks for an extra dose of exercise and enrichment.

What specific items should I pack for my pet's stay in Bethel Springs?

You should bring your pet's regular food to prevent stomach upset, any required medications with clear instructions, and their current vaccination records. Given the potential for seasonal allergens in the Bethel Springs area, it's also a good idea to inform the staff of any known allergies your pet has.

How do Bethel Springs facilities handle emergency veterinary care?

Reputable boarding facilities in Bethel Springs have established protocols with a local veterinarian for emergency situations. They will require you to provide an emergency contact number and your vet's information upon drop-off. Be sure to ask about their specific emergency plan during your tour or initial consultation.

Are there any local considerations for pet boarding in Bethel Springs, TN?

Yes, due to Bethel Springs' location, many boarding kennels are situated on larger properties, which can be ideal for pets that enjoy more space and quieter surroundings. It's advisable to book well in advance for peak times like summer holidays and the McNairy County Fair, as local facilities have limited space and fill up quickly.

Living here means we have unique considerations. Our hot, humid summers require a sitter who knows the signs of heat exhaustion and won't overdo afternoon walks. A great local sitter will prioritize shady paths and have fresh water always at the ready. In our quieter setting, they should also be comfortable with the sights and sounds of country life, from passing tractors to curious wildlife, ensuring your dog feels secure and calm.

So, how do you find this gem? Start close to home! Ask for recommendations at the Bethel Springs Post Office or the McNairy County Farmers Market. Local Facebook groups, like those for McNairy County, are goldmines for honest reviews from neighbors. When you interview potential sitters, go beyond the basics. Ask if they're familiar with the safe, open spaces around town for play, or how they'd handle a sudden summer thunderstorm—common in our Tennessee climate. For those longer days away, you might want someone experienced with the routines of farm dogs or high-energy hunting breeds common in our area.
